WebFeather edge boards, sometimes referred to as Closeboard Fencing, are single boards placed vertically, with each board overlapping the board beside it. This creates a length of fencing around the area you are working with. Feather edge fence boards are an ideal solution if you have an awkward space, or you can’t find a fence panel to fit. Web1 feb. 2024 · The first standard way is to cut normal boards (eg 6 x 1 1/4) and split them with a resaw attachment. If you have a power feed for a spindle moulder and a basic plywood trough, you could do that without too much grief. The minor downside is lots of individual board handling, but the upside is you get good recovery from a log. Web1) For each wall that you’re cladding, measure the full width and the height in metres to work out the total area. In this (expertly designed) example, the frontage is 9 metres wide and 4.7 metres high. 9 x 4.7 gives a total 42.3 square metres. Total area of frontage = 9 * 4.7 = 42.3 square metres. 2) Work out the area of the doors and windows
